Output d8b28d31818a23f5b463203aa8717ca195b9c75111e933ae7b9897d0056f218d:0

value
264426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6503762a4b49e217994ba5e2d310625c1a1b096d OP_EQUAL
address
3Au8KS6x3QndHpXjUuQTEaPZVXmfSNWQbk
transaction
d8b28d31818a23f5b463203aa8717ca195b9c75111e933ae7b9897d0056f218d
spent
true